Getting Started with VelocityCam on Android

Updated · Published by VelocityCam (JuMaSt Appworks LLC)

This walkthrough covers everything from installing VelocityCam to reviewing and sharing your first recorded session, using the free Minimal HUD.

1. Install VelocityCam from Google Play

Search for VelocityCam on Google Play and install it on an Android 10 or newer phone with a rear camera and GPS. No account or sign-up is required to start recording.

2. Grant camera, location, and optional microphone permissions

On first launch, VelocityCam asks for camera and location permission — both are required, since recording needs the camera and telemetry needs GPS. Microphone permission is optional and only needed if you want audio in your recordings.

3. Wait for a GPS lock

VelocityCam blocks recording until GPS is locked, so speed is real from the very first frame. Point the phone toward open sky if the lock is taking a while, and make sure location permission is granted.

4. Choose the free Minimal HUD

Minimal is the free HUD profile — a clean, speed-focused overlay that is a good starting point for a first session. Pro unlocks additional HUD profiles and themes later, but Minimal is all you need to get going.

5. Record your first session

Mount the phone securely, or hold it steady, then tap Record to start immediately, or long-press for a three-second delayed start. The screen and orientation lock while recording, so accidental taps don't interrupt anything. Do not interact with the phone while operating a vehicle.

6. Review in the Library, then export and share

Stop recording when you're done, then open the session from the Library to watch it back with the HUD overlay in sync. When you're ready to share, export to Original, 9:16 Vertical, 1:1 Square, or 16:9 Landscape — the HUD is composited into a new file, and the original recording is left untouched.

  • Free exports include the VelocityCam watermark
  • Pro exports can remove the watermark or add custom text
  • Use High export quality for archival, Balanced or Fast for social

FAQs

Do I need an account to use VelocityCam?

No. You can install and start recording without signing up for anything.

Do I need cell service for my first recording?

No. Installing the app needs a connection, but recording, playback, and export are all offline.

What if GPS won't lock indoors?

GPS needs a view of the sky, so a first test indoors may never lock. Try your first real recording outside or in a vehicle with a clear view upward.
